Data Systems Analysts (DSA), Inc., a specialized government contractor and technology services provider, has filed a report with the Massachusetts Attorney General regarding a security incident. The report, submitted on February 25, 2026, indicates that DSA experienced an event impacting its digital infrastructure. The company is currently investigating the full scope and nature of this breach.
The official filing does not specify the types of personal information involved or the number of individuals affected by this security incident. Therefore, the exact categories of sensitive data that may have been exposed are not publicly detailed.
